Table of Contents
- Why Go?
- Refreshing Concurrency and Parallelism
- Understanding System Calls
- File and Directory Operations
- Working with System Events
- Understanding Pipes in Inter-Process Communication
- Hardware Automation
- Memory Management
- Analysing Performance
- Networking
- Telemetry
- Distributing Your Apps
- Capstone Project - Distributed Cache
- Effective Coding Practices
- Stay Sharp with System Programming

